About The Role

Ronald McDonald House Charities of Northwest Florida provides a welcoming place for families while their children receive treatment. Volunteers are essential to our mission—supporting day-to-day operations, creating a warm environment, and strengthening our community partnerships.

In this full-time role, you’ll own the volunteer experience end-to-end: from outreach and onboarding to scheduling, communication, and ongoing engagement. You’ll also serve as a trusted coordinator who ensures volunteers feel valued, informed, and ready to help.

What You’ll Do

  • Coordinate and manage volunteer engagement to ensure we have the right people, in the right roles, at the right times.
  • Recruit volunteers through community outreach, relationship-building, and promoting opportunities aligned with our mission.
  • Schedule volunteer shifts and maintain accurate availability and coverage to support House operations.
  • Onboard and train volunteers so they understand expectations, safety practices, and the importance of confidentiality and compassion.
  • Communicate clearly and consistently with volunteers before, during, and after shifts.
  • Track volunteer participation and status to support reporting and program continuity.
  • Support volunteer recognition and retention by identifying ways to celebrate contributions and keep engagement strong.
  • Collaborate with staff and leadership to align volunteer resources with current needs at the House.
  • Maintain organized volunteer records and ensure compliance with internal policies and best practices.
  • Represent Ronald McDonald House in a positive, mission-driven way within the community.
